
Introduction
Amazon Web Services is the world leading, popular cloud computing provider that offers various job roles and certifications to different IT professionals. The most sought-after roles are AWS DevOps Engineer and AWS SysOps Administrator. In this article, let’s compare AWS DevOps vs. AWS SysOps, and highlight their key differences, required skills, and certifications.
AWS DevOps
AWS DevOps is the popular methodology that combines development (Dev) and operations (Ops) to enhance software development and deployment processes. It streamlines the software delivery process by focusing on
- Automation,
- Continuous Integration/Continuous Deployment,
- Infrastructure as code (IaC).
Key Responsibilities of AWS DevOps Engineers
AWS DevOps engineers are responsible for implementing CI/CD pipelines using AWS CodePipeline. They manage Infrastructure as Code (IaC) with tools like AWS CloudFormation and Terraform. They focus on various processes,like:
- Automating cloud resource provisioning and deployment.
- Monitoring and improving system performance and security.
- Collaborating with developers and IT teams to enhance deployment efficiency.
- Managing containerized applications using Docker and Kubernetes (EKS).
Key AWS DevOps Tools
The important AWS DevOps tools used by AWS DevOps professionals are:
- AWS CodePipeline – Automates software deployment.
- AWS CodeBuild – Builds and tests code automatically.
- AWS CodeDeploy – Automates application deployments.
- AWS CloudFormation & Terraform – Infrastructure as Code (IaC) management.
- Amazon EKS & ECS – Container orchestration.
- AWS Lambda – Serverless computing.
AWS DevOps Certification
To validate the AWS DevOps expertise, the available AWS DevOps certification is:
AWS DevOps Engineer – Professional certification (DOP-CO2)
It showcases the technical expertise in provisioning, operating, and managing distributed application systems on the AWS platform.
Details of DOP-CO2
- Level: Professional
- Length: 180 minutes
- Format: 75 questions
- Question type: multiple choice or multiple response.
- Delivery method: Pearson VUE testing center or online proctored exam
Feature | AWS DevOps | AWS SysOps |
---|---|---|
Focus Area | Development, Automation, and CI/CD | Cloud Resource Management and Maintenance |
Key Goal | Automate and streamline software development and deployment | To ensure the stability, security of cloud infrastructure |
Primary Tools | AWS CodePipeline, Terraform, Docker, Kubernetes | AWS CloudWatch, IAM, CloudTrail, Auto Scaling |
Automation | High (Infrastructure as Code, CI/CD pipelines | Medium (Monitoring, Scaling, and Backup automation) |
Security & Compliance | Focused on security automation and DevSecOps | Strong focus on compliance and security monitoring |
Programming Skills | Strong (Python, Shell Scripting, Groovy, YAML) | Basic to Intermediate (Python, Bash, AWS CLI) |
Career Path | DevOps Engineer, Cloud Engineer, SRE (Site Reliability Engineer) | Cloud Administrator, System Engineer, Cloud Architect |
Certification | AWS Certified DevOps Engineer – Professional | AWS Certified SysOps Administrator – Associate |
AWS SysOps
AWS SysOps (Systems Operations) focuses on handling the AWS cloud resources effectively by managing, deploying, and maintaining them. SysOps Administrators manage day-to-day cloud operations along with ensuring system reliability, security, and performance.
Key Responsibilities of AWS SysOps Administrators
The major responsibilities of AWS SysOps administrators are deploying, managing, and maintaining AWS cloud resources. They monitor system health using AWS CloudWatch and other tools. SysOps administrators can implement backup and disaster recovery strategies. They ensure cloud security and compliance with AWS IAM and security policies.
Key AWS SysOps Tools
- AWS CloudWatch – Monitoring and logging.
- AWS CloudTrail – Security and compliance tracking.
- AWS IAM – Identity and Access Management.
- AWS EC2, RDS, and S3 – Managing compute, database, and storage.
- AWS Systems Manager – Automating and managing infrastructure.
- AWS Auto Scaling & Elastic Load Balancing – Performance optimization.
AWS SysOps Certification
To validate your SysOps skills, professionals can pursue the AWS Certified SysOps Administrator – Associate certification. This certification focuses on:
- Monitoring and maintaining AWS workloads,
- Implementing security controls and networking concepts,
- Performing business continuity procedures,
- Implementing cost and performance optimizations.
Details of SOA-CO2
- Level: Associate
- Length: 130 minutes
- Format: 65 questions
- Question type: multiple choice or multiple response.
- Delivery method: Pearson VUE testing center or online proctored exam
Conclusion
Finally, AWS DevOps and AWS SysOps are essential job roles in cloud computing with different purposes. AWS DevOps is ideal for professionals who are interested in automation, software deployment, and infrastructure as code. AWS SysOps is suitable for professionals who are focused on system administration, monitoring, and cloud operations. If you are interested in building and automating cloud infrastructure, go for AWS DevOps career. If you prefer managing and optimizing AWS resources, AWS SysOps is a best career choice. To master the skills of AWS DevOps, Credo Systemz offers the best AWS training in Chennai and AWS DevOps training in Chennai.
Join Credo Systemz Software Courses in Chennai at Credo Systemz OMR, Credo Systemz Velachery to kick-start or uplift your career path.